RESPONSIBILITIES INCLUDE, BUT ARE NOT LIMITED TO:


The communication associate will identify compelling stories within the organization, and produce written and visual content to tell those stories for various purposes including increasing brand awareness, raising funds, reaching specific communities or partners, supporting program-specific objectives, or other identified needs. Sometimes this content will be handed off from colleagues and the associate will be tasked with deciding whether there is a story and if so, where and how to publish it. Other times, the associate will be creating the idea, plan, and content from scratch including the visuals, copy, decisions on where to share the story, whether it belongs on multiple platforms, etc. The story will lead that decision making, and the associate will collaborate with the director to make the story relevant to our audiences.
